pumkin67, do you see that little box in the corner when a new TV show comes on, with a couple of letters in it? Like "TV G", "TV 14", "TV M", etc?
No no, those aren't Satanic symbols.
They're TV ratings. They work like movie ratings.
Instead of blocking channel-by-channel, you can block TV shows based on their TV rating. You can allow your son to watch shows rated "TV PG" and under, but block shows rated "TV 14" and "TV MA".
Most of the shows in the "Adult Swim" segment of Cartoon Network are rated TV 14 or higher. By blocking them, you'll be blocking out Adult Swim, which is designed for adults, but not the rest of the stuff on Cartoon Network.
